Makale ALTER TABLE

Bu Makale Yararlı Oldu mu?

  • Evet

  • Hayır


Sonuçlar yalnızca oylamadan sonra görülebilir.

Murat OSMA

Yönetici
Site Yöneticisi
Katılım
25 May 2018
Mesajlar
1,309
En iyi yanıt
10
Puanları
113
Konum
İstanbul
Web sitesi
excelarsivi.com
Ad Soyad
Murat OSMA
Office Versiyon
Office 365 TR+EN
ALTER TABLE bir tabloya sütun eklemek, mevcut sütunları silmek veya değiştirerek tablonun yapısını değiştirmek için kullanılır.

ALTER TABLE komutunun genel yazım şekli:
1. Bir tabloya sütun eklemek için:
SQL:
ALTER TABLE tablo_adı ADD sütun_adı veri_türü
2. Bir tablodaki sütunu silmek için:
SQL:
ALTER TABLE tablo_adı DROP sütun_adı
3. Bir tablodaki sütunun veri türünü değiştirmek için:
SQL:
ALTER TABLE tablo_adı ALTER COLUMN sütun_adı veri_türü (SQL Server, MS Access)

ALTER TABLE tablo_adı MODIFY COLUMN sütun_adı veri_türü (MySQL, Oracle)
Aşağıdaki personel adlı örnek tablo üzerinde işlemler yapmaya çalışalım:
AdiSoyadiGoreviMemleketi

Ahmet

Kara

Öğretmen

Sinop

Mehmet

Ertürk

Öğretmen

Manisa

Serdar

Şenel

Memur

Eskişehir

Metin

Gökay

Memur

İzmir

Mehmet

Keskin

Öğrenci

Kars

Seyfi

Coşar

Öğrenci

Kırşehir

Cihan

Özkan

Öğrenci

Sivas

Aşağıdaki komut personel tablosunda DTarihi adlı bir tarih veri sütunu oluşturur:
SQL:
ALTER TABLE personel ADD DTarihi date
Sonuç
AdiSoyadiGoreviMemleketiDTarihi

Ahmet

Kara

Öğretmen

Sinop



Mehmet

Ertürk

Öğretmen

Manisa



Serdar

Şenel

Memur

Eskişehir



Metin

Gökay

Memur

İzmir



Mehmet

Keskin

Öğrenci

Kars



Seyfi

Coşar

Öğrenci

Kırşehir



Cihan

Özkan

Öğrenci

Sivas



Aşağıdaki komut ise personel tablosunda DTarihi adlı veri sütununu siler ve tablo eski haline döner:
SQL:
ALTER TABLE personel DROP COLUMN DTarihi
 
Üst Alt